Cytoscape

Cytoscape

Cytoscape is a leading open-source software platform for visualizing molecular interaction networks and integrating these interactions with gene expression profiles. It stands out for its user-friendly interface and robust visualization capabilities, making it a powerful tool for systems biology research and network analysis. Cytoscape also offers a wide range of plugins, enabling customization and extension of its functionality for specific research needs.

Skyline by University of Washington

Skyline by University of Washington

Skyline, a product from the University of Washington, is a cutting-edge software solution for targeted proteomics and metabolomics analysis. Its intuitive user interface and robust feature set make it a standout choice for researchers who require precise and efficient data analysis. Skyline's support for multiple instrument vendors and data formats ensures broad compatibility, while its advanced data visualization capabilities enable researchers to explore and interpret their data with clarity and precision.

Understanding Proteomic Analysis Desktops

Learn how these specialized desktops revolutionize biological research and improve workflow efficiency in labs dedicated to proteomics.

High-Performance Processing: Equipped with advanced processors, these desktops can handle large datasets quickly, crucial for proteomic analyses involving hundreds of proteins.

Multitasking Capabilities: Researchers can run multiple experiments simultaneously without lag, maximizing lab productivity.

Sophisticated Software: Specialized software solutions streamline data analysis, allowing scientists to focus on interpretation rather than computational errors.

Reliability: Designed for continuous operation, these desktops minimize downtime, ensuring researchers can conduct analyses whenever needed.

User-Friendly Interfaces: Many systems come with intuitive interfaces, making them accessible even to those new to proteomic research.

Incorporated Security Measures: Data security features protect sensitive research data from breaches, maintaining confidentiality in academic and clinical studies.
